Shimizu Corporation is a focused PatentsView assignee: 30 CPC subclasses with 23.1% of grants classified under E04G (SCAFFOLDING; FORMS; SHUTTERING; BUILDING IMPLEMENTS OR AIDS, OR THEIR USE; HANDLING BUILDING MATERIALS ON THE SITE; REPAIRING, BREAKING-UP OR OTHER WORK ON EXISTING BUILDINGS). Peak complete grant year is 2024 (4 grants) versus a trough of 1 in 2015. By volume, Shimizu sits between Shenzhen Silver STAR Intelligent Technology Co., Ltd. and SIKA Dr. Siebert & Kühn Gmbh & Co. KG.
